BIDEN PREVIEWS A FUTURE MADE IN AMERICA WHILE TOURING MICHIGAN ELECTRIC VEHICLE FACILITY

Washington, D.C.  –Today, President Joe Biden visited Ford’s Rouge Electric Vehicle plant in Dearborn, Michigan where he spoke about the once-in-a-generation opportunity to create millions of good-paying union jobs through the investments outlined in the ambitious American Jobs Plan. The plan would put millions of Americans back to work and enable the U.S. to compete in the global economy, by boosting domestic manufacturing capacity, modernizing our infrastructure, and investing in clean energy and advanced manufacturing, including research and development.

The American Jobs Plan, including the investments in clean energy, have broad support from Michiganders. A recent survey conducted by Data for Progress found that 80% of Michiganders support the American Jobs Plan, with 82% approving of investments in Clean energy jobs. Michigan leaders have also widely praised the American Jobs Plan.
